Drake is working toward releasing a new album titled Iceman, which may be arriving very soon. Just months after he dropped a collaborative project, Some Sexy Songs 4 U with PartyNextDoor, he’s hard at work on his next solo collection. He’s already delivered two singles from the forthcoming effort, and the latest of the pair nearly gives him another No. 1 on the most important rap chart in America — but he’s blocked by a familiar foe.

“Which One” Debuts Just Behind Kendrick Lamar

Drake’s latest tune “Which One,” a collaboration with Central Cee, starts at No. 2 on Billboard’s Hot Rap Songs chart. The tally measures the most consumed rap tracks in the U.S. by combining sales, streaming, and radio data. The single launches just behind “Luther” by Kendrick Lamar and SZA, which is still at No. 1.

Drake Adds to His Record-Breaking Chart Totals

Drake remains untouchable when it comes to long-term performance on the Hot Rap Songs chart. “Which One” becomes his one-hundred-and-forty-third top 10 and two-hundred-and-fifty-sixth career entry on the list. He already holds the record in both categories, and the gap between him and everyone else just keeps widening.

“Luther” Continues to Outperform Drake

Drake and Lamar’s rivalry dominated headlines in 2024, with the two trading pointed diss tracks that turned into hits. “Not Like Us” ultimately became the defining win of the battle, ruling the Hot 100 and emerging as one of the most commercially successful rap cuts of the decade. With “Luther” still ruling, Lamar again keeps Drake from adding to his total of No. 1s.

“Which One” Reaches No. 1 on Several Other Rankings

While “Which One” doesn’t reach No. 1 on the main rap tally, it does launch atop three other genre-specific Billboard charts. The track rules R&B/Hip-Hop Streaming Songs, Rap Streaming Songs, and Rap Digital Song Sales rankings this frame.

“Which One” Starts Strong Across Multiple Charts

The Drake single also opens inside the top 10 on several other charts. “Which One” launches at No. 3 on both the Hot R&B/Hip-Hop Songs and R&B/Hip-Hop Digital Song Sales tallies. It enters at No. 8 on Streaming Songs and hits No. 14 on the Billboard Global 200. Drake already leads all artists in top 10 appearances on each of those rosters, and now he adds another smash to his catalog.

Drake Controls Three of the Top Five Rap Tracks

Even as he’s blocked from another No. 1, Drake still dominates the Hot Rap Songs chart. “What Did I Miss?,” his recent solo cut, drops to No. 4 after previously ruling. “Nokia,” a highlight from Some Sexy Songs 4 U, slips to No. 5. That gives Drake control of three of the top five spots this frame.
